One of the primary challenges in O Ring Applications in Industries is selecting the appropriate material for the specific application. O-rings can be made from various materials, including rubber, silicone, and fluorocarbon, each with its unique properties. For instance, while some materials are resistant to high temperatures, others might not withstand certain chemicals or extreme pressure conditions. Using an incompatible material can lead to premature failure, leaks, or even catastrophic system breakdowns.
O-rings are often subjected to fluctuating temperatures and pressures in industrial processes. These variations can cause the O-ring to expand or contract, leading to an ineffective seal. In high-pressure applications, the O-ring can deform or extrude from its housing. Therefore, it's crucial for industries to take into account the specific temperature and pressure ranges to which the O-ring will be exposed to select appropriate design parameters.
The proper installation of O-rings is paramount to ensure their functionality. Misalignment, over-tightening, or inadequate lubrication during installation can lead to significant sealing issues. Industries must train personnel on proper O-ring handling techniques to minimize installation errors. Moreover, using the right tooling during assembly can help in preventing damage to the O-ring, thus enhancing its performance.

O-rings often operate in harsh environments where they face exposure to chemicals, UV light, ozone, and extreme weather conditions. These environmental factors can accelerate degradation, leading to decreased sealing effectiveness. Industries need to choose O-rings that not only fit the application but are also resilient against the specific environmental conditions they will face to ensure long-term reliability.
Regular maintenance and monitoring are crucial for the optimal performance of O Ring Applications in Industries. Over time, O-rings can wear out, harden, or become brittle, compromising their effectiveness. Implementing a routine inspection process can help identify potential issues before they lead to a failure. This proactive approach not only saves costs related to unscheduled downtime but also improves overall operational efficiency.
While selecting high-quality O-rings may require a more substantial initial investment, failures caused by poor-quality seals can result in much higher long-term costs. Industries need to evaluate the total cost of ownership rather than just the upfront price. Investing in better materials and manufacturing processes can pay off by reducing the frequency of replacements and minimizing the risks associated with failures.
